WordPress官网429 too many requests无法访问和在线安装更新的解决办法

创客云

从2019年10月初开始,国内访问 wordpress.org 官网一直提示 429 Too Many Requests,导致很多时候没办法在线更新WordPress核心、主题和插件,不知道为什么两个多月了,还是没有解决这个问题。

最佳办法
闪电博最近开发了一个插件 Kill 429 ,插件通过优化中国境内服务器访问WordPress数据服务器的网络(实际上就是“代--理”),解决429报错问题,快速安装WordPress版本、主题和插件更新。点此下载 Kill 429 插件,然后在后台 插件->安装插件 界面上传安装,启用后,就可以正常在线更新WordPress核心、主题和插件了,但是自带的线路可能不太稳定,有能力的可以自己修改为自己的线路,在此不做讨论。

其他办法
最近看到 https://www.wpsilo.com 的博主搭建了一个 wordpress.org 网站镜像,基本上就是wordpress.org的翻版,download,plugins,themes,showcase,文档都做了镜像。国内用户可以通过下面的网址进行访问:

此外,无法在后台更新wordpress最新版的朋友们,可以把以下代码保存为wpsilo-update.php,并上传到wordpress的插件目录 wp-content/plugins ,启用插件。然后在线更新wordpress,更新完之后停用插件,下次更新wordpress再启用插件即可。

为方便大家,已经将下面的代码添加为插件安装包,点击下载 wpsilo-update.zip ,在后台 插件>安装插件 界面上传安装即可。

  1. /*
  2. Plugin Name: wp101.net中文下载镜像
  3. Plugin URI: https://wpsilo.com/wordpress-429.html
  4. Description: wp101.net中文下载镜像
  5. Version: 1.0
  6. Author: wpsilo.com
  7. Author URI: http://wpsilo.com
  8. */
  9. add_filter('site_transient_update_core', function($value){
  10. 	foreach ($value->updates as &$update) {
  11. 		if($update->locale == 'zh_CN'){
  12. 			$update->download	= 'http://cn.wp101.net/latest-zh_CN.zip';
  13. 			$update->packages->full	= 'http://cn.wp101.net/latest-zh_CN.zip';
  14. 		}
  15. 	}
  16.  
  17. 	return $value;
  18. });
免费下载
本文来源WordPress大学,经授权后由CityMall发布,观点不代表创客云的立场,转载请联系原作者。
云模板

发表评论